Choosing the Right French Doors
Before working with an installer, you should select the type of French doors that best match your home. Elements to consider include:
- Material: Common choices include wood, fiberglass, and vinyl. Each material provides unique advantages in regards to sturdiness, maintenance, and cost.
- Design: French doors can be standard, modern, or customized. Choose a style that reflects your individual taste and matches your home's architecture.
- Glass Options: Options may include clear, frosted, or tinted glass, which can affect personal privacy and energy performance.
- Hardware: The kind of handles, locks, and hinges can affect the security and total appearance.
The Installation Process
Installing French doors is not a DIY job for numerous property owners and needs skilled hands. Here's a comprehensive breakdown of the installation process:
Step-by-Step Installation
| Action | Description |
|---|---|
| Evaluation | The installer examines the installation area for size, structure, and any pre-existing damage. |
| Selection | The property owner chooses the type, design, and product of the French doors. |
| Preparation | The location is cleared, and necessary tools and materials are gathered (frame, insulation, screws, and so on). |
| Framing | If needed, the frame is changed or developed to accommodate the new doors. |
| Installation | The doors are set up, guaranteeing they are level and sealed properly to avoid drafts or leaks. |
| Completing Touches | Hardware is installed, and any complements like paint or stain are applied. |
| Evaluation | The installer confirms functionality (opening/closing) and ensures correct sealing. |

Cost Breakdown
The cost of setting up French doors can differ substantially based upon a number of aspects. The following table supplies a basic cost variety for different elements of the installation process.
| Cost Component | Estimated Cost |
|---|---|
| Doors (Material + Style) | ₤ 500 - ₤ 3,000 |
| Labor | 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,000 |
| Hardware | ₤ 50 - ₤ 200 |
| Additional Materials | ₤ 100 - ₤ 300 |
| Overall Estimated Cost | ₤ 950 - ₤ 4,500 |
